"For the first time in indian history has the electoral authority decided to close the voting in a district after suspicions that someone has been trying to buy the voters' votes and thus affect the outcome of the presidential election."
"In the city of Vellore in southern India has 110 million rupees, equivalent to almost 14 million Swedish kronor, seized after suspicions of electoral fraud. No new date for the vote has been granted."
"in other parts of the country, which holds elections in six weeks, voters encountered problems."
"In parts of the northeastern state of Tripura, the choice has been postponed for five days because of security risks."
"the Election to the indian lower house, lok sabha, commenced on 11 april and takes place at different times in the country's 29 states and 7 territories until 19 may. The result will be announced on may 23."
"All of that is over the age of 18 can vote, in other words, around 900 million inhabitants. In the 2014 election voted 550 million voters."
